Notes: Eerily restrained with minimalistic production, gentle swells, and haunting choral elements creating a contemplative atmosphere without harsh or abrupt sounds. Smooth textures and steady pacing make it soothing for sensitive listeners.

A somber, contemplative ballad with Nick Cave's crooning vocals over sparse instrumentation and chilling children's choir harmonies, evoking apocalyptic imagery of charred trees.

Why this rating

We rate this song Safe because its dynamic range stays within our low-variance band, there are no unsignaled changes, and the texture and vocal style are both in the low-fatigue range. Our methodology uses an AND rule for Safe — a song has to clear every dimension to earn the rating.
